Transformation and upgrading of paper machine maintenance is 2019 - 05 - Along with the development of science and technology, the paper machine structure optimized constantly, the traditional paper machine equipment inspection methods ( Is mainly refers to listen to stick checking) And rely on experience to determine the method, equipment failure can not meet modern paper machine maintenance requirements. Especially the current annual output of 200000 tons, even 40, 800000 tons of paper machine, paper machine equipment maintenance personnel of equipment failure requirements to further improve the accuracy of the judgment, the equipment fault diagnosis technology to meet the demand. One big advantage is can make accurate judgment of equipment failure, and can be based on the maintenance strategy of equipment maintenance and make optimization formulation. Due to its own characteristics, mechanical structure will inevitably generate vibration in the running process. When the equipment operation condition does not change its vibration will remain in a relatively stable level. When the equipment malfunction, such as bearing damage, tooth gear crack, dynamic unbalance, etc. , its vibration situation will be changed accordingly. If you can find out the cause changes in the condition of equipment vibration source, and analysed, it can identify the cause of the equipment failure. But in the actual vibration data detection, vibration signal collected by the sensor, Vibration of the time-domain signal) Is the integrated embodiment of its equipment vibration. It contains both have produced during the normal operation of equipment vibration signals, also contains for vibration signals generated by the equipment failure, also contains noise and other disturbance signal. Such as direct analysis of vibration signals were collected, it will be hard to determine the fault source, impact on the accuracy of fault diagnosis. Fourier transform of complex time domain signal analysis into a simple frequency domain signal analysis. Through the analysis of the failure frequency, the equipment can be determined, the cause of the problem, thus may adopt targeted to fault equipment maintenance and repair strategy. Equipment fault diagnosis technology application equipment inspection personnel in the routine inspection found that the press section 2 abnormal pressure ZL roller gearbox vibration, due to the complexity of equipment structure, inspection personnel could not determine the specific reason for the abnormal vibration. To determine the vibration causes of ZL roller, the vibration data of gear box for collection. Through the analysis of spectrum, frequency is 97. 55 hz abnormal vibration performance, and also based on the frequency of harmonic (many times FIG. 1) 。 Figure 1 the gearbox vibration spectrum calculated by bearing type the failure frequency of each type of bearing, the specific data are shown in table 1. The data in table 1 comparison shows that the failure frequency spectrum caused by bearing inner ring 1 fault in the gear box. Due to the inner ring fault vibration, but also inspire the inner ring fault frequency 6 & times; Frequency doubling of bearing inner ring fault is very serious. Workshop according to the result of diagnosis, timely arrangements for paper machine downtime, and the gear box was targeted maintenance. Inspection found that the bearing (1 On the inside of the bearing) The inner ring (damaged FIG. 2) , consistent with the diagnosis. Damage reason for the gear box bearing lubricating oil pipe blockage, lead to damage of bearing oil shortage. Figure 2 can seriously damage the bearing inner ring ( Source: pulp technology)
